well - 4 years ago I stuck my neck out and bought 5 CRF230 Chinese clones for $2300 each brand spanking!- They have been superbly reliable and few people have questioned their heritage
search my early threads on here...

Now- just released by the same company, Jailing Industries in China are CRF450r and x clones
they are being marketed in Australia by www.odesracing.com
the R is sold at Au$6995 inc GST

However, don't be laughing too hard at the Chinese, rest assured in 5-10 years (maybe less) the Chinese brands will be a force to be reckoned with.
Those of you old enough will remember the scorn and derision that was poured on the early attempts at making motorcycles by the Japanese....
Also, it was only a few years ago that Korean product (cars & motorcycles) were considered in the same light as current Chinese profferings - plenty of KB'ers will attest to the good points of Hyosung ownership as no doubt would plenty of Hyundai, Kia and Daewoo car owners. The Korean products while not quite up with the Japanese are arguably very close and getting closer very year.
